Understanding How Vaccines Work

At the core of vaccination lies the concept of the immune system, which protects the body from harmful pathogens. When a vaccine is introduced, it stimulates the immune system to recognize and fight off specific viruses or bacteria without causing the disease itself. Each vaccine contains antigens, which are harmless parts of the pathogen, such as weakened or inactivated forms, or pieces of its proteins. This exposure helps the immune system learn to identify these threats.

Once the vaccine is administered, the body responds by producing specific antibodies tailored to neutralize the pathogen. These antibodies remain in the body even after the pathogen has been eliminated, ensuring that if the individual encounters the actual disease later on, their immune system can respond much more rapidly and effectively. This process of immunological memory is fundamental to how vaccines confer long-lasting protection.

In addition to antibodies, vaccines also enhance the body's T-cell response. T-cells can directly kill infected cells and help orchestrate a broader immune response. This nuanced interplay between antibodies and T-cells is vital for achieving a robust defense against complex viruses, such as those that cause the flu or COVID-19.

One of the remarkable aspects of vaccination is that it can lead to herd immunity. When a significant portion of a community is vaccinated, it reduces the overall amount of the pathogen circulating in the population. This not only protects those who are vaccinated but also individuals who cannot receive vaccines due to medical reasons, effectively safeguarding the most vulnerable members of society.

The History of Vaccination and Its Impact

The practice of vaccination dates back centuries, with the earliest forms appearing in the 18th century. Edward Jenner created the first smallpox vaccine in 1796, using material from cowpox lesions to confer immunity. This groundbreaking discovery ushered in a new era of disease prevention and showcased the potential of immunization in combating infectious diseases.

The global impact of vaccination has been profound. Since Jenner's pioneering work, various vaccines have been developed, leading to the eradication of smallpox and drastic reductions in diseases such as polio, measles, and rubella. These successes were not accidental but a result of systemic public health efforts combined with scientific innovation, emphasizing the role of coordinated vaccination campaigns.

During the 20th century, expanded vaccination programs helped control outbreaks and eventually provided eradication strategies for several diseases. Significant advancements in vaccine technology, including the development of live attenuated vaccines, inactivated vaccines, and more recently, mRNA vaccines, have greatly improved disease prevention efforts and adaptability to emerging pathogens.

The historical trajectory of vaccines has also led to the establishment of international initiatives like the WHO's Expanded Programme on Immunization (EPI), which aims to create equitable access to life-saving vaccines worldwide. Physical Health Advantages of Vaccinations

Vaccinations provide significant physical health benefits by protecting individuals from various infectious diseases. These diseases can cause severe health complications, leading to hospitalization or even death. By receiving vaccines, individuals create immunity to illnesses such as measles, mumps, and rubella, which have been responsible for numerous outbreaks in the past. The development of herd immunity further enhances this protection by reducing the probability of disease transmission among populations.

In addition to preventing acute infections, vaccinations have long-term health benefits. For example, certain vaccines can prevent cancers related to viral infections, such as hepatitis B leading to liver cancer or human papillomavirus (HPV) linked to cervical cancer. The implications of these preventative measures are profound, reducing both healthcare costs and personal suffering associated with these conditions.

Moreover, the distribution of vaccines has led to the global decline in diseases like polio and smallpox. These historical successes demonstrate not only the immediate effects of vaccinations but also their capacity to eradicate diseases entirely when widespread coverage is achieved. Understanding Community Immunity

Community immunity, often referred to as herd immunity, plays a vital role in safeguarding those who are unable to receive vaccinations. This includes individuals such as infants, elderly people, and those with certain medical conditions that preclude them from getting vaccinated. When a significant percentage of the community is immunized against a contagious disease, the spread of that disease is significantly curtailed, thereby protecting the more vulnerable members of society.

The threshold necessary to achieve community immunity varies depending on the disease at hand. For example, measles requires about 95% of the population to be immunized in order to stop its spread effectively. This necessitates a community-wide effort; if immunization rates drop even slightly, vulnerable individuals could be put at significant risk, leading to outbreaks that could have been prevented.
